Muscovy Duck Care: A Guide to Raising Healthy and Happy Birds

Muscovy ducks are unique waterfowl known for their calm temperament, excellent foraging abilities, and distinctive appearance. Unlike most domestic ducks, Muscovies are not descendants of mallards and are native to Central and South America. Their quiet nature, hardiness, and usefulness in controlling insects make them a popular choice for small farms and backyard flocks.
